Final Tips on Picking the Perfect Cat Name
When choosing a name for your male cat, consider the following:
- Personality: Is your cat playful, calm, or mischievous?
- Appearance: Does his color or size suggest a particular name?
- Sound: Choose names that are easy to pronounce and end in a strong vowel sound.
- Test it out: Say the name aloud often to see how comfortable it feels.
